- Who is "Allflex" -
  • This Nguni calf was born on the day of tagging. In essence the first Nguni calf born in the whole ID tag roll-out. The calf was aptly named "Allflex" tagged and registered into the GMPBasic software system.
  • Mr Chris Asmal, has started with an Nguni herd. His initial stock totalled approx. 300 animals all sizes and ages. These now number close to 500.
  • His first commercial young bull auction was held in 2008. For further details contact      Allflex calf

The whole herd was tested for Brucellosis (C.A) and Tuberculosis (T.B) by the state veterinary department

The cattle were sorted into homogenous groups a few days before the auction. Each group was identified with cold branding irons that were dipped into silver paint.

-------------------

Each group was brought into the auction circle inside the auction tent. The farmers and prospective buyers were seated around the auction ring from where they could view the animals. Bidding was conducted by the auctioneer of the day.

-------------------

 

Cows and suckling calves were kept together and were auctioned as such. Cow and calf groups were batched together. The animals were all registered into GMP

 

-------------------

There was even a presence of animal health companies e.g. MSD animal health. They had a variety of their products displayed on branded flags. These products are important for success of the livestock sector.

 

-------------------

No job is done until the 'paper work' is done. Yes, the payments were done remotely via internet connectivity. Each farmer brought his auction slip to the table with the details of the relevant animals that were purchased.
